Abstract
The telephone survey for the 2015 season indicates a recreational catch appreciably greater than expected under the past relationship estimated between recreational take and season length. This relationship is revised given the new data. If the recreational allocation is to remain the same for the 2016 as the 2015 season, then either or both of a reduction in the length of the current recreational season or a limitation on the number of recreational permits sold will need to be imposed.
